The Results are In

Pastor Travis Voeltz • Proverbs 4:23, Psalm 139:23–24, 1 Samuel 16:1–13, Acts 13:22–23

Reflections on Fatherhood and the Heart


This message explores the profound impact of fatherhood, drawing from personal experiences and biblical narratives to highlight the importance of inner qualities over external appearances. It begins with a reflection on the influence of a father's affirmation on a child's identity and self-esteem, emphasizing how feeling valued by a father figure can shape one's life.


The core of this message delves into the biblical story of Samuel anointing David as king, contrasting David's heart with King Saul's outward appearance. Despite David's flaws, his heart was oriented towards God, leading to his selection as king and his significance in the lineage leading to Jesus.


This message underscores the importance of the heart's condition, suggesting that it dictates thoughts, feelings, and actions. It encourages self-examination and regular alignment with God's will through prayer and reflection. By sharing personal anecdotes, biblical insights, and practical applications, this message calls listeners to evaluate their own hearts and strive for a heart that beats in sync with God's.
